| template<class A> AroundTo( | A | val | |
| int | decimalPlaces | ) |
#include <iostream> #include <codecogs/computing/io/format/roundto.h> using namespace std; int main() { double n=437.615; cout<<"rounding "<<n<<" to 0 d.p. "<<IO::Format::roundTo(n, 0)<<endl; cout<<"rounding "<<n<<" to 1 d.p. "<<IO::Format::roundTo(n, 1)<<endl; cout<<"rounding "<<n<<" to 2 d.p. "<<IO::Format::roundTo(n, 2)<<endl; cout<<"rounding "<<n<<" to 3 d.p. "<<IO::Format::roundTo(n, 3)<<endl; cout<<"rounding "<<n<<" to -1 d.p. "<<IO::Format::roundTo(n, -1)<<endl; cout<<"rounding "<<n<<" to -2 d.p. "<<IO::Format::roundTo(n, -2)<<endl; n=-1.475; cout<<"rounding "<<n<<" to 2 d.p. "<<IO::Format::roundTo(n, 2)<<endl; return 1; }Output:
rounding 437.615 to 0 d.p. 438 rounding 437.615 to 1 d.p. 437.6 rounding 437.615 to 2 d.p. 437.62 rounding 437.615 to 3 d.p. 437.615 rounding 437.615 to -1 d.p. 440 rounding 437.615 to -2 d.p. 400 rounding -1.475 to 2 d.p. -1.48
| val | the value to be rounded |
| decimalPlaces | the number of decimal places to round to |

| template<class A> AroundTo( | A | val | |
| int | decimalPlaces | ||
| RoundDirection | rd | ) |
#include <iostream> #include <codecogs/computing/io/format/roundto.h> using namespace std; int main() { cout<<"rounding 3.2 to 0 d.p. "; cout<<IO::Format::roundTo(3.2, 0, IO::Format::rd_AwayZero)<<endl; cout<<"rounding 76.9 to 0 d.p. "; cout<<IO::Format::roundTo(76.9, 0, IO::Format::rd_AwayZero)<<endl; cout<<"rounding 3.14159 to 3 d.p. "; cout<<IO::Format::roundTo(3.14159, 3, IO::Format::rd_AwayZero)<<endl; cout<<"rounding -3.14159 to 1 d.p. "; cout<<IO::Format::roundTo(-3.14159, 1, IO::Format::rd_AwayZero)<<endl; printf("rounding %f to %i d.p. %f\n", 31415.92654, -2, IO::Format::roundTo(31415.92654, -2, IO::Format::rd_AwayZero)); cout<<"rounding 3.2 to 0 d.p. "; cout<<IO::Format::roundTo(3.2, 0, IO::Format::rd_TowardZero)<<endl; cout<<"rounding 76.9 to 0 d.p. "; cout<<IO::Format::roundTo(76.9, 0, IO::Format::rd_TowardZero)<<endl; cout<<"rounding 3.14159 to 3 d.p. "; cout<<IO::Format::roundTo(3.14159, 3, IO::Format::rd_TowardZero)<<endl; cout<<"rounding -3.14159 to 1 d.p. "; cout<<IO::Format::roundTo(-3.14159, 1, IO::Format::rd_TowardZero)<<endl; printf("rounding %f to %i d.p. %f\n", 31415.92654, -2, IO::Format::roundTo(31415.92654, -2, IO::Format::rd_TowardZero)); return 1; }Output:
rounding 3.2 to 0 d.p. 4 rounding 76.9 to 0 d.p. 77 rounding 3.14159 to 3 d.p. 3.142 rounding -3.14159 to 1 d.p. -3.2 rounding 31415.926540 to -2 d.p. 31500.000000 rounding 3.2 to 0 d.p. 3 rounding 76.9 to 0 d.p. 76 rounding 3.14159 to 3 d.p. 3.141 rounding -3.14159 to 1 d.p. -3.1 rounding 31415.926540 to -2 d.p. 31400.000000
| val | the value to be rounded. |
| decimalPlaces | the number of decimal places to round to. |
| rd | the rounding direction, either rd_TowardZero or rd_AwayZero. |

| template<class A> AtruncTo( | A | val | |
| int | decimalPlaces | ) |
truncating 8.9 to 0 d.p. 8 truncating -8.9 to 0 d.p. -8 truncating 3.14159 to 0 d.p. 3 truncating 3.14159 to 3 d.p. 3.141 truncating -314.159 to -1 d.p. -310
#include <iostream> #include <codecogs/computing/io/format/roundto.h> using namespace std; int main() { cout<<"truncating 8.9 to 0 d.p. "; cout<<IO::Format::truncTo(8.9, 0)<<endl; cout<<"truncating -8.9 to 0 d.p. "; cout<<IO::Format::truncTo(-8.9, 0)<<endl; cout<<"truncating 3.14159 to 0 d.p. "; cout<<IO::Format::truncTo(3.14159, 0)<<endl; cout<<"truncating 3.14159 to 3 d.p. "; cout<<IO::Format::truncTo(3.14159, 3)<<endl; cout<<"truncating -314.159 to -1 d.p. "; cout<<IO::Format::truncTo(-314.159, -1)<<endl; return 1; }
| val | the value to be truncated |
| decimalPlaces | the number of decimal places to truncate to |
